NuLevel Maintenance Solutions

NuLevel Maintenance Solutions’ renovation experts spruce up homes, condos, and commercial properties with repairs and outdoor services, such as clearing gutters and fixing gates. Pressure washing gussies up exteriors, painting breathes new life into rooms or sidings, and asphalt mending restores driveways to International Hopscotch Federation standards.
